Frame Repairs

Rain, sun and wind will eventually damage the window frames. If left unattended this can cause rot, mold, air drafts, leaks of water or shrinkage, among other expensive damage. Home improvement experts can help you fix many of these issues which can save you money as well as giving you the opportunity to live in your home more comfortably.

The cost of fixing your frames is contingent on a number of factors, such as the size and frame material. You can expect to spend between $250-$500 for each window. However, certain frames can be repaired for less. Certain companies offer package deals that lower overall costs, while others charge by the hour for labor and materials.

If you own wood frames, the most typical problem is mold or rot. If you spot these signs, call an expert in home improvements as soon as possible to avoid further damage. Experts can repair damaged parts of the frame, seal your windows, and add new weather stripping. This will ensure that the seal on your home is intact and reduce energy costs.

Air drafts can be caused by damaged frame, which can be a real pain in cold or hot weather. These drafts can be caused by cracked caulk or window Repair near me a poorly fitting window. The repair of these issues by a professional can improve energy efficiency and keep your home comfortable all year round.

Depending on the location and the type of frame, repairs could be fairly straightforward or very complicated. For instance, if your wooden window frame is decaying or is damaged, it could be required to replace the entire frame. If a window is not aligned because of shifting the sill needs to be fixed, and it will also require to be sealed.

Fortunately, most bent metal frames are easy to adjust using simple tools and a steady hand. You can bend window frames with ease using a pair soft-tipped pliers. However, it's an excellent idea to speak with an expert for assistance if you're uncertain of the tools or materials that are required for the task. If you attempt to do this at home, you might harm your window or break the frame. A professional will employ the proper tools and will have a solid grasp. They also know how to avoid damaging the glass or frames. They will also be able handle delicate tasks like fixing old windows. They can also repair sash cords and tighten cames. They will be able to keep you from having to replace your windows completely.

Stained Glass Repair

Many stained glass windows, both old and newer, require some repairs or restoration in order to keep them in good condition. It is essential to get these repaired as soon as possible because if the window is not maintained in good condition, it could cause irreparable damage, rendering the window inoperable. There are a variety of ways to repair stained glass or a leaded window. From filling in cracks with silicon to tightening and releading the cames them, there are many options. The cost of stained glass repair varies depending on the extent of the damage and the type of work required to repair it. A reputable stained or led glass specialist will conduct a thorough examination of the window prior to providing a full estimate for repair or restoration.

Broken or stained glass that has chipped is one of the most common reasons for needing a repair. It can be caused by mishandling, or simply wear and tear from age. If the glass has been damaged, it might need to be replaced. The faded color is a common issue with lead or stained glass. Changes in weather conditions or exposure to sunlight could cause glass to fade over time. A professional can re-stain glass to restore the original color and appearance.

The typical cost for repair of stained glass is approximately $500. This includes cleaning, repairing and filling cracks with silicone, tightening or releading cames, as well as any other repairs required for a 12x24-inch window. The cost of restoring a stained glass window to its original state can be up to $10,000, depending on how damaged it is and the amount of work required.

Cement is used in stained glass to hold the lead cames and window panes. As time passes, this cement may become loose or damaged and must be applied again. This is a simple job for the majority of reputable stained glass professionals, but it's not unusual for it to be included as part of an overall repair or restoration project.

It is also essential to replace reinforcement bars in stained glass windows. These are specially designed support structures that are anchored to the frame or jamb of windows and assist in preventing sagging and bulging. The cost of replacing these bars may vary depending on the size and number of the windows that need to be replaced.

Stained and leaded glass is very fragile, which is why it's crucial to keep them in good condition. Utilizing the correct cleaning supplies can ensure they last as long as is possible. Regular cleaning should be carried out using a mild dishwashing solution and warm water. Cleaning should be performed carefully to avoid damage.
